HTML DOM Textarea readOnly Property
Denne artikel vil dykke dybt ned i readOnly-egenskaben for HTML DOM Textarea-elementet. Vi vil udforske, hvordan man bruger denne egenskab, dens funktioner og begrænsninger samt fordele og ulemper ved at anvende readOnly i textarea-elementet i dine HTML-formularer.
Introduktion
Textarea-elementet i HTML bruges til at oprette flerlinje tekstfelter i formularer. Normalt kan brugeren skrive og redigere tekst i dette felt, men i visse tilfælde kan det være ønskeligt at gøre tekstfeltet skrivebeskyttet. Til dette formål bruges readOnly-egenskaben.
Formatering
For at fremhæve nøgleinformation om readOnly-egenskaben kan vi bruge fed skrift som følgende:eller. For at give nuance til visse termer eller koncepter kan vi bruge kursiv skrift someller. Hvis der er vigtige punkter, vi ønsker at understrege, kan vi bruge understregning ved hjælp af.
Sådan bruges readOnly-egenskaben
For at gøre et textarea-element skrivebeskyttet, skal readOnly-egenskaben sættes til sandt (true) som følgende:
Når readOnly er sandt, vil brugeren ikke kunne redigere eller ændre tekstfeltets indhold. Det vil kun være muligt at markere og kopiere teksten.
Begrænsninger
Det er vigtigt at bemærke, at i nogle browsere kan brugere stadig omgå skrivebeskyttelsen og ændre tekstfeltet ved hjælp af forskellige metoder, som f.eks. at ændre indholdet af DOM via konsollen. Dette kan underminere formularsikkerheden, så sørg for at håndtere eventuelle formularindsendelser korrekt på serveren.
Fordele ved readFile-metoden
ReadOnly-egenskaben giver et godt middel til at vise tekstinformation, der ikke skal redigeres. Denne egenskab kan være nyttig i forskellige situationer som f.eks. visning af brugergenereret indhold eller som en læsetilstand til at præsentere oplysninger, der ikke skal ændres.
Ulemper ved readFile-metoden
En af ulemperne ved at gøre tekstfeltet skrivebeskyttet er, at brugerne ikke længere kan interagere med indholdet. Hvis der skal være mulighed for redigering senere eller behovet for at udføre handlinger såsom kopiering eller klipning af tekst, kan det være mere hensigtsmæssigt at bruge en almindelig tekstboks.
Opsummering
ReadOnly-egenskaben for HTML DOM Textarea-elementet giver mulighed for at gøre et textarea-felt skrivebeskyttet, så brugeren ikke kan redigere indholdet. Dette kan være nyttigt i visse situationer, hvor tekstinformationen kun skal vises og ikke ændres. Men det skal bemærkes, at readOnly-egenskaben ikke er fuldstændig sikkert og kan omgås i visse browsere. Det anbefales derfor at tage sig af eventuelle formularindsendelser korrekt på serveren. Overvej også fordele og ulemper ved at anvende readOnly-egenskaben, da den kan begrænse brugerinteraktionen med tekstfeltet. Som altid er det vigtigt at vælge den mest passende tilgang baseret på specifikke krav og brugeroplevelsesbehov.
Vi håber, at denne artikel har kastet lys over readOnly-egenskaben for textarea-elementet og givet dig en dybere forståelse af, hvordan og hvornår man bruger denne egenskab.
Ofte stillede spørgsmål
Hvad er formålet med readOnly-ejendommen i HTML DOM Textarea?
Hvordan angiver man readOnly-ejendommen i HTML DOM Textarea?
Hvad sker der, når readOnly-ejendommen er sat til true i HTML DOM Textarea?
Hvad sker der, når readOnly-ejendommen er sat til false i HTML DOM Textarea?
Kan man ændre værdien af readOnly-ejendommen dynamisk i HTML DOM Textarea?
Hvordan får man fat i readOnly-værdien af et textarea-element i HTML DOM Textarea?
Er readOnly-værdien af et textarea-element arvelig i HTML DOM Textarea?
Hvad er standardværdien for readOnly-ejendommen i HTML DOM Textarea?
Hvad er forskellen mellem at sætte readOnly-ejendommen til true og at angive textarea til at være disabled i HTML DOM Textarea?
Hvordan styler man readOnly-tekst i HTML DOM Textarea?
Andre populære artikler: JavaScript String bold() Metode • Valg af en Bootstrap-version (3, 4 eller 5) • MySQL DIV Function • Statistics – At drage konklusioner • Colors – NCS: Et dybdegående look på farver • ASP VB Looping • Pandas DataFrame isna() Metoden • Onabort Event • Angular Reference • Guide: Sådan opretter du tooltips i JavaScript • PHP gethostbyname() Funktion • R Syntax • Bootstrap 5 Containers • HTML canvas lineJoin Property • Python String strip() Metode • Bootstrap 5 Select Menus • Python Scope: Forståelse og anvendelse • JavaScript String Search • MySQL COALESCE() Funktion • HTML DOM Style flexDirection Ejendom